
Mangaluru, Mar 24, 2026: Acting on credible information, the Mangaluru City CCB police conducted an operation and seized the banned narcotic substance MDMA, arresting three persons involved in its sale.
The accused had allegedly procured MDMA and were selling it to the public and students in the Pumpwell–Ekkur area using an autorickshaw. Based on the tip-off, the police traced the vehicle on Sunday and apprehended the suspects while they were in possession of the drug.
The arrested have been identified as Haider alias Haider Ali (29), Mohammed Sajjad (29), and Jaison Menezes (26). From their possession, police seized 26 grams of MDMA worth ₹2,50,000, cash amounting to ₹37,000, five mobile phones, a weighing scale, and an autorickshaw bearing registration number KA-19-AC-2245. The total value of the seized items is estimated at ₹4,37,500.
A case has been registered at Kankanady Town Police Station.
Police said that Haider alias Haider Ali has previous cases registered against him, including obstructing police duty at Mangaluru East Police Station, a drug peddling case in 2024, and an assault case at Ullal Police Station.
Authorities further stated that more individuals are believed to be involved in the drug trafficking network, and efforts are ongoing to trace and apprehend them. The operation was carried out by officers and staff of the CCB unit, police added.
